A Postgraduate Certificate in Nanoscale Regulation Quantum Dots provides specialized training in the synthesis, characterization, and applications of these cutting-edge nanomaterials. Students gain a deep understanding of the unique optical and electronic properties of quantum dots, crucial for advancements in diverse fields.
Learning outcomes include mastering techniques for quantum dot synthesis and surface modification, proficiency in various characterization methods (like spectroscopy and microscopy), and a comprehensive grasp of nanoscale safety regulations and their implications for quantum dot-based technologies. The program also covers advanced applications in bioimaging, optoelectronics, and sensing.
The program typically spans one academic year, delivered through a blend of online and in-person modules depending on the institution. This flexible format caters to working professionals seeking upskilling or career transitions in nanotechnology.
